Si j'ai une liste d'URL séparées par \n
, puis-je passer des options wget
pour télécharger toutes les URL et les enregistrer dans le répertoire actuel, mais uniquement si les fichiers n'existent pas déjà?
Si j'ai une liste d'URL séparées par \n
, puis-je passer des options wget
pour télécharger toutes les URL et les enregistrer dans le répertoire actuel, mais uniquement si les fichiers n'existent pas déjà?
Réponses:
Il existe une option -nc
( --no-clobber
) pour wget
.
De wget --help
:
....
-i, --input-file=FILE download URLs found in local or external FILE.
....
-nc, --no-clobber skip downloads that would download to
existing files.
-c, --continue resume getting a partially-downloaded file.
....
J'ai inclus, --continue
car il semble que cela pourrait être utile si vous essayez de récupérer après un téléchargement interrompu, mais vous n'en avez pas besoin pour répondre à votre question d'origine.